Our organization empowers women's artisan cooperatives, providing skills-building workshops and access to the market through our Fair Trade Store in town, thereby allowing women to earn a reliable income. Our Sustainable Tourism Program works to connect women, families and the rural poor with the economic opportunities that tourism brings.
We are currently operating an online merchandise store selling primarily to the U.S. market. However, the store is underutilized and is not a strong source of sales due to a lack of staff resources as well as expertise in online sales. We would like to host an individual who is able to "makeover" the online store in a way that increases online traffic as well as sales in order to support the women with whom we work.
